If you have 10 bottles of milk that are all different kinds,and you have 10 houses to delivery them to. How many ways canyou deliver them? Not every house has to have a bottle ofmilk. That is the part the confused me on how to do thisproblem. I am not sure how to calculate it since you can have10 bottles to one house nad none to another, 9 bottles to one house1 bottle to another and none to the rest, etc.. Any help would be apprectiatied! You have 10 bottles and 10 houses. In order to distribute thebottles over the houses, pick the first bottle and deliver it toone of the houses; there are 10 possibilities. Then pick the secondbottle and deliver it to one of the houses. Since you can delivermore than one bottle to a house, there are still 10 possibilitiesleft. Then pick the third one, and continue the same way, and soon. This method of reasoning yields that there are 10^10 possibleways to deliver the bottles.
